
PINELLAS COUNTY, FL – State troopers responded to an accident that killed a pedestrian in Pinellas County Tuesday, WFLA reports.
The Florida Highway Patrol said a 58-year-old man was struck by an SUV while walking across 54th Avenue North in the area of 26th Street in Lealman.
The victim, a St. Petersburg resident, was pronounced dead at the scene. The SUV driver was not injured in the crash. The FHP said the driver involved was a 57-year-old man from Lakewood Ranch.
